- ABIR DRIDIMar 02,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en considering investing in a digital currency company that is going public, it is crucial to conduct thorough research on the company. This includes analyzing their business model, financial statements, and market position. Additionally, it is important to assess the potential risks and rewards associated with investing in the digital currency industry. Consulting with financial advisors or experts in the field can provide valuable insights and guidance. Lastly, staying updated with the latest news and developments in the digital currency market can help make informed investment decisions.
- Biplob MudiMay 18, 2024 · 2 years agoInvesting in a digital currency company that is going public requires careful consideration. Start by evaluating the company's track record and reputation in the industry. Look for transparency in their operations and financials. It's also important to assess the market demand for their products or services. Consider the competitive landscape and the company's unique value proposition. Don't forget to evaluate the team behind the company, their experience, and their vision. Finally, analyze the company's growth potential and the risks associated with the digital currency market.
- bluelue7Apr 29,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en considering investing in a digital currency company that is going public, it's essential to approach the decision with caution. While the digital currency industry has seen significant growth, it also carries inherent risks. One important step is to thoroughly review the company's prospectus, which provides detailed information about the offering. Additionally, consider the company's financial health, competitive advantage, and market potential. It's wise to diversify your investment portfolio and not put all your eggs in one basket. Lastly, consult with financial professionals who specialize in digital currency investments for personalized advice and guidance.
